There is enough money in this industry to be made and hope all of us do well.

This is plain stupid. Or is it plane stupid.

Westjet is buying aircraft like mad. Jetsgo is buying planes like mad. Canjet is adding planes like mad. Not everybody is going to survive, so it's no wonder recriminations abound. Westjet will not be the success it hopes - hell, it might not even make a profit some day - if other airlines don't go bust. So far, nobody has obliged. AC's trip into CCAA may be just a reprieve from the inevitable, or it might be a sign that the battle is going to get even more intense. Sure we'd like prosperity to reign for all in the airline industry, but that's Cloud Cuckoo land thinking. It's never going to happen. The day every airline stops adding planes and says "I'm happy with what I've got" is the day the industry will become profitable across the board. But since that isn't about to happen, don't act like it's the other guy's responsibility to be responsible and make all of the concessins and do all of the backpeddling. No one is being particularly responsible here.
